Transaction 75ca27340bc5220e58e7bcae5dad66cbb9620accfa567e2b1e5effd4f8643121

1 Input
2 Outputs
  • 75ca27340bc5220e58e7bcae5dad66cbb9620accfa567e2b1e5effd4f8643121:0
  • value  20707740
    address  127RgyNhK7CWbhzSQQwWVh23aPxjHXiBvg
  • 75ca27340bc5220e58e7bcae5dad66cbb9620accfa567e2b1e5effd4f8643121:1
  • value  9043
    address  18QShRpPXpGzDGwXZfNCdT3pqd1LQmKGhk